Club3D Lists Radeon 2900 GT
Posted by Regeneration on November 4th, 2007, 10:42 AM

It seems that Dutch OEM Partner - Club3D has leaked some new information regarding to ATI’s upcoming Radeon HD 2900 GT. According to Club3D’s site, the GPU is clocked at 600 MHz and the card contains 240 stream processors, 1600 MHz 256MB GDDR3 memory with a 256bit interface. According to the attached presentation, it will perform a bit faster than ATI's Radeon HD 2600XT. The price is still unknown at this stage.
